Table 1 Composition of the high fat diet (HFD) and low fat diet (LFD) fed to mice

From: Maternal high fat diet compromises survival and modulates lung development of offspring, and impairs lung function of dams (female mice)

Ingredients (g/100 g)

HFD

LFD

Sucrose

10.0

10.0

Casein (acid)

20.1

20.1

Canola oil

2.9

5.0

Lard

20.7

0.0

Cellulose

5.00

5.00

Wheat starch

21.4

40.2

Dextrinised starch

12.2

13.2

Di methionine

0.30

0.30

Manganese oxide

0.01

0.01

AIN93_trace minerals

0.14

0.14

Lime (calcium carbonate)

1.50

1.50

Salt (Fine sodium chloride)

0.26

0.26

Potassium dihydrogen phosphate

0.42

0.42

Potassium sulphate

0.27

0.27

Potassium citrate

0.25

0.25

Magnesium oxide

0.24

0.24

Dicalcium pohosphate

2.16

1.96

AIN93_Vitaminsa

1.00

1.00

Choline chloride 75% w/w

0.25

0.25

Food Colour

0.007

0.008

Ferrous Sulphate

0.01

0.01

Vitamin D supplement (28,500 IU/g)

0.008

0.008

% Digestible energy - lipid

45.9%

12.0%

% Digestible energy - protein

17.7%

22.0%
